![]() I'm GUESSING The Mustang Depot. If that's them, they sell TONS of stuff on ebay.
A few words of caution with the 418. BAD rod ratio, so longevity is out of the question. Secondly, you're building a small block that THINKS it's a big block. Gotta feed that thing, big carb (or injectors,) BIG ported intake, BIG heads, and BIG exhaust! Not to mention all the drivetrain shizzle you're gonna bend. I know it's a small block, but train yourself to think BIG BLOCK, and you'll absolutely love that motor!!! ![]()
